On the Sunday, November 7th edition of The Travel Guys…
- In the Travel News, travel is on the rebound, but there is still a serious shortage of staff in many places. Those shortages are likely to impact holiday travel. China has started a national parks system. Their beloved pandas are high on the initial protected list.
- Our show is live from the island of Kauai this week. In our Smarter Traveler segment, Mark takes the pulse of Hawaii, and shares that it leans heavily towards masks and vaccinations. Indoors, outdoors, if you are headed to Hawaii, you’ll want to be vaccinated and be willing to take a “we are all in it together approach.”
- Mark continues the Hawaiian theme, with his observations regarding activities and service in the islands. The spirit of Aloha is alive, and boy is this a good time for it.
- The Trans-Siberian Orchestra will once again present their Christmas concert in Sacramento. Tom joins the show’s producer for a quick update.
